Transaction 504fcd72daba2118fdb8f19cb476b2ba3fe57f15c9ea4d20aa92e944369393ca

1 Input
2 Outputs
  • 504fcd72daba2118fdb8f19cb476b2ba3fe57f15c9ea4d20aa92e944369393ca:0
  • value  658300
    address  1HQRqqGV7RN7RqR6fjrza8ULxuzFXqQbhK
  • 504fcd72daba2118fdb8f19cb476b2ba3fe57f15c9ea4d20aa92e944369393ca:1
  • value  850000
    address  3FoCqstxue4tndsj8PU6eSm5AADtLyvheb